Cell signal helps trace girl in city

A 12-year-old girl, Hima Dhathri, who went missing from her house in Kazipet, Warangal, on Friday was traced in the city on Saturday.

Early on Saturday, the Warangal SP informed the city police that the girl’s cellphone was receiving signals from Regimental Bazaar cell tower.

Subsequently, the Gopalapuram police found the girl at a bus bay in front of Secunderabad Railway Station. When they questioned her, the girl initially gave vague answers but later revealed her identity. It is not clear how the girl came to the city. But, Hima Dhathri alleged that an unidentified person kidnapped her. On searching her school bag, police found some clothes, a purse containing gold ornaments weighing 15 tolas and four brand new vegetable cutting knives. She was escorted back to Kazipet.
